Meriden, An Anglican School for Girls is an independent, Anglican, day school for girls, in Strathfield, an inner-western suburb of Sydney. It caters for girls from Early Learning to Senior years.
Meriden was founded by Jane (Jeannie) Monckton in 1897, at Agnes Street, Strathfield.
In 1997, Meriden became an Australia public company with its own board of directors. Although not under the formal organisational structure of the Anglican Church, Meriden emphasises an Anglican ethos.
The Bettina Gowing Museum and Archives were opened in February 2009. In addition to safe-keeping school records and memorabilia, the Museum provides a display area for students to visit to learn more about the history of their school.
